diff --git a/MANUAL.md b/MANUAL.md new file mode 100644 index 0000000..a09a295 --- /dev/null +++ b/MANUAL.md @@ -0,0 +1,239 @@ +# Blitztext — User Manual + +A reference for every setting in the Blitztext **Settings** window, tab by tab. + +Open Settings from the system-tray menu (**Settings…**) or the control panel. The +window has seven tabs — **Presets · Engines · Input · General · Benchmark · Log · +About** — and three buttons along the bottom. + +> **Where settings are stored:** `~/.config/blitztext/config.toml` +> (or `$XDG_CONFIG_HOME/blitztext/config.toml`). You can edit that file directly; +> the relevant TOML key is noted next to each setting below. + +### Saving your changes + +| Button | What it does | +|---|---| +| **Close** | Discard and close. Nothing is written. | +| **Save** | Write `config.toml`. A note reminds you that **engine/hotkey changes need a restart** to take effect. | +| **Save & Restart** | Write `config.toml` and immediately relaunch Blitztext (`blitztext tray`) so every change applies. Use this after changing engines, hotkeys, or the wakeword. | + +--- + +## Presets tab + +Presets are your dictation **actions**. Each one either types what you say, or +rewrites it through the language model first (e.g. into a polished email). Trigger +a preset by speaking its keyword, or with an optional keyboard shortcut. + +Use the dropdown at the top to pick a preset to edit, **+ Add** to create one, or +**Delete** to remove it (you must keep at least one). Each preset maps to a +`[[workflow]]` entry in the config. + +| Setting | TOML key | Description | +|---|---|---| +| **Name** | `name` | Short name for the action, shown in the main panel. | +| **Description** | `description` | One line explaining what the preset does (shown in the panel). | +| **Keywords (comma)** | `keywords` | Spoken trigger words, comma-separated. Say one at the **start or end** of your speech to select this preset (fuzzy-matched, e.g. `nicer email, bessere email`). | +| **Hotkey (optional)** | `hotkey` | A direct keyboard shortcut for this preset. Click **Set** and press the combo, or type it (e.g. `++e`). Leave blank for keyword-only. | +| **Mode** | `mode` | `transcribe` types your words as-is · `rewrite` sends them to the language model first · `stream` shows live text from a realtime STT engine. | +| **LLM model (opt.)** | `model` | Override the language model for *this preset only*. Blank = use the active LLM engine's model. | +| **Temperature (opt.)** | `temperature` | Creativity of the rewrite, `0`–`1`. Lower is more predictable. Blank = engine default. | +| **Prompt sent to the LLM** | `prompt` | The instruction used in `rewrite` mode (e.g. "Rewrite this as a polite, professional email"). Ignored in `transcribe`/`stream` mode. | + +--- + +## Engines tab + +Engines do the work: the **speech-to-text (STT)** engine turns your voice into +text; the **language model (LLM)** rewrites it. Each engine can run locally or on +a server you specify. A **green dot** means it's reachable, **red** means offline. +The currently selected engine in each dropdown is the **active** one. + +### Speech-to-text engine + +Buttons: **+ Add** (cloud/OpenAI-style), **+ Stream** (realtime Riva/NIM), +**Delete**, **Test** (records 4 s and transcribes), **Refresh** (re-check status). +Each engine maps to a `[[stt_engine]]` entry; the active one is `[stt] active`. + +| Setting | TOML key | Description | +|---|---|---| +| **Name** | `name` | A label for this engine (e.g. "faster-whisper GPU"). | +| **Type** | `type` | `local` (in-process faster-whisper) · `openai` (any OpenAI-compatible `/v1` STT server) · `riva_realtime` (live streaming engine). | +| **URL** | `url` | Server endpoint. Example: `http://localhost:8010/v1` · realtime: `http://localhost:8006/v1`. Ignored for `local`. | +| **Model** | `model` | Model name. For `local`: `tiny`/`base`/`small`/`medium`/`large-v3` or a path. For remote: blank = server default, or pick from the searchable list fetched from the URL. | +| **API key env** | `api_key_env` | *Name of the environment variable* holding the API key (e.g. `GROQ_API_KEY`). Optional. | + +**Local engine (faster-whisper) — device & precision** (global, `[whisper]`): + +| Setting | TOML key | Description | +|---|---|---| +| **Device** | `device` | `auto` (try CUDA, fall back to CPU) · `cpu` · `cuda`. | +| **Compute type** | `compute_type` | `auto` · `int8` · `float16` · `int8_float16`. Lower precision is faster and uses less memory. | + +### Language model (rewrite) + +Buttons: **+ Add**, **Delete**, **Refresh**. Each maps to a `[[llm_engine]]` +entry; the active one is `[llm] active`. + +| Setting | TOML key | Description | +|---|---|---| +| **Name** | `name` | A label for this LLM (e.g. "Local Qwen"). | +| **Type** | `type` | `local` (a server on this machine) or `cloud`. | +| **Base URL** | `url` | OpenAI-compatible endpoint, e.g. `http://localhost:28080/v1` or `https://api.openai.com/v1`. | +| **Model** | `model` | The model to use; pick from the list once the URL is set. | +| **API key env** | `api_key_env` | Environment-variable name holding the key (e.g. `OPENAI_API_KEY`). Blank for local servers. | +| **Temperature** | `temperature` | Default creativity for rewrites (e.g. `0.3`). Presets can override this. | + +--- + +## Input tab + +Controls **how you start and stop** dictating, the noise filter, hands-free +wakeword, and audio cues. + +### Input mode & keys + +All keys live in the `[input]` section. + +| Setting | TOML key | Description | +|---|---|---| +| **Input mode** | `mode` | `modifiers`: hold/press the keys below · `hotkeys`: each preset uses its own shortcut combo (set per preset). | +| **Push-to-talk** | `push_to_talk` | When on, recording lasts only while the Start key is **held** (release to stop). When off, the keys **toggle** recording. | +| **Start** | `start` | Key(s) to start recording. Default `+` (Ctrl + Windows key). | +| **Stop + paste** | `stop` | Stop recording and deliver the text. Default ``. | +| **Stop + paste + Enter** | `send` | Stop, deliver, then press Enter (e.g. to send a chat message). Default ``. | +| **Cancel** | `cancel` | Discard the current recording. Default ``. | + +Click **Set** next to a key field and press the combination to rebind it. + +### Quality gate + +Filters out clips that aren't real speech before they're transcribed. Keys live +in the `[quality]` section. + +| Setting | TOML key | Description | +|---|---|---| +| **Min seconds** | `min_speech_seconds` | Minimum audio length; shorter clips are ignored. Default `0.4`. | +| **Silence RMS** | `silence_rms` | Microphone-volume threshold below which a clip counts as silent and is dropped. Default `150.0`. | +| **Reject hallucinations** | `reject_hallucinations` | Drop STT "ghost" outputs like *"Thank you."* / *"Bye."* that Whisper invents from silence. | +| **Strip trailing punctuation** | `strip_trailing_punctuation` | Remove ending periods from delivered text — handy for code insertion. | + +### Hands-free (Wakeword) + +Start dictation with a spoken keyword via an external +[Wyoming](https://github.com/rhasspy/wyoming) openWakeWord server. Maps to the +`[wakeword]` section. + +| Setting | TOML key | Description | +|---|---|---| +| **Enable wakeword** | `enabled` | Turn hands-free detection on/off. | +| **Wyoming URI** | `uri` | Address of the wakeword server. Default `tcp://127.0.0.1:10400`. The ⟳ button loads the available models from it. | +| **Model name** | `model` | Which wake model to listen for (e.g. `computer`, `okay_computer`). Pick from the list loaded from the server. | +| **Input level** | — | Live mic level bar (read-only) so you can confirm the microphone is being heard. | +| **Test Wakeword** | — | Listens for 10 s and reports whether the wake word was detected. | +| **Silence to stop (s)** | `silence_seconds` | After the wakeword starts recording, end it this many seconds after you stop speaking. Hands-free auto-stop (the wakeword can't be released like a key). Default `2.0`. | +| **Sound: detected** | `sound_detected` | WAV/OGA played the instant the wake word fires and recording starts — your "speak now" cue (**hands-free sessions only**). **Empty = no sound.** Independent of the *Play audio cues* switch. | +| **Sound: captured** | `sound_done` | Played when your spoken command is captured and recording stops (silence/stop) (**hands-free sessions only**). **Empty = no sound.** | + +> **Tip:** A hands-free session suppresses desktop notifications, so these sounds +> are its *only* feedback — that's why they're independent of the manual "Play +> audio cues" switch, and why an empty field means silence (not a system chime). +> You can also pause/resume detection from the tray ("Pause wakeword"), which +> toggles the `/tmp/wake_muted` flag. + +### Audio cues (manual dictation) + +These control the chimes for **manual** (keyboard/hotkey) dictation only. The +hands-free wakeword sounds above are **separate and independent**. + +| Setting | TOML key | Description | +|---|---|---| +| **Play audio cues** | `[sounds] enabled` | On/off for the **manual** start/stop chimes below. Does **not** affect the wakeword sounds above. | +| **Play before** | `[sounds] before` | Chime when recording **starts** (manual dictation). Empty = built-in system sound. | +| **Play after** | `[sounds] after` | Chime when recording **stops** (paste, paste+Enter, or auto-stop on silence). Empty = built-in system sound. | + +> Each sound row has ▶ (preview) and ⌫ (clear). +> +> **The two pairs differ by trigger *and* by empty-behaviour:** +> +> | | Plays on | Used for | When empty | +> |---|---|---|---| +> | *Sound: detected / captured* | start / stop | **hands-free wakeword** only | **silent** | +> | *Play before / after* | start / stop | **manual** (keyboard) only | **system chime** | + +--- + +## General tab + +Microphone, text delivery, language, notifications, and autostart. + +| Setting | TOML key | Description | +|---|---|---| +| **Microphone** | `mic` | Which input device Blitztext records from. | +| **Input level** | — | Live level bar (read-only); should move when you speak. | +| **Output** | `output` | `type` types the text key-by-key · `paste` copies it and presses Ctrl+V (faster for long text). | +| **Language hint** | `language` | Spoken-language code (`de`, `en`, …). Blank = auto-detect. | +| **Notifications** | `notify` | Show desktop notifications for recording/transcription status and errors (manual sessions). | +| **Launch on login** | *(autostart file)* | Start Blitztext automatically when you log in (writes a desktop autostart entry, not `config.toml`). | + +--- + +## Benchmark tab + +Compare your STT engines for **speed and accuracy** on the same clip. Add an +engine preset (Engines tab) for each model you want to compare. No persistent +settings — it's a one-off tool. + +1. **Audio (.wav)** — a recording to transcribe. +2. **Reference (.txt)** — a text file with *exactly* what is said. (Auto-filled if + a matching `*.txt` / `*.reference.txt` sits next to the WAV.) +3. **Run benchmark** — fills the table with one row per engine. + +Result columns: **Engine · Model · Device · Time (s) · Accuracy · Output**. A +summary line names the **fastest** and **most accurate** engine. + +--- + +## Log tab + +A live activity log — useful to watch a model load/download or to diagnose a +problem (recording, transcription, routing, and wakeword events all appear here). +Press **Copy** to put the log on the clipboard when reporting an issue. No +settings. + +--- + +## About tab + +Read-only information: + +- **Version** and a link to the source repository + (`github.com/mARTin-B78/blitztext-app-linux`). +- **License: MIT**. +- Sub-tabs with the full **Changelog** and **License** text. + +--- + +## System-tray menu (quick reference) + +| Item | What it does | +|---|---| +| **● status** | Current state (Ready / Recording / Transcribing / Error). | +| *Preset names* | Click to trigger that preset. | +| **Pause wakeword** | Reversible toggle to pause/resume hands-free detection (only shown when the wakeword is enabled). | +| **Show panel** | Open the control panel window. | +| **Settings…** | Open this Settings window. | +| **Quit Blitztext** | Exit the app. | + +--- + +## Config-only options + +A few behaviours live in `config.toml` without a dedicated tab control: + +- **`[routing]`** — voice-keyword routing: `enabled`, `hotkey` (one shortcut to + dictate and let the spoken keyword pick the preset), `default` (preset used when + no keyword matches), and `threshold` (`0`–`1` fuzzy-match strictness). +- **`timeout`** — network timeout (seconds) for remote STT/LLM requests. +- **`type_delay_ms`** — delay between simulated keystrokes in `type` output mode. diff --git a/README.md b/README.md index 58e78f4..a8d3be3 100644 --- a/README.md +++ b/README.md @@ -13,6 +13,8 @@ Blitztext is a native Linux dictation tool that captures your voice, transcribes Blitztext system-tray menu
